PERSIA, Alexandrine Empire. temp. Stamenes – Seleukos. Satraps of Babylon, circa 328/3-311 BC. AV Double Daric (18mm, 16.38 g). Persian king or hero, wearing kidaris and kandys, quiver over shoulder, in kneeling-running stance right, holding spear in right hand, bow in left; spearhead to left / Patterned incuse punch. CNG 105, lot 447 (same obv. die?), otherwise unpublished with spearhead symbol. Lightly toned, areas of weak strike. Near VF. Extremely rare, only one, the aforementioned example in CNG 105, in CoinArchives.
